Portál AbcLinuxu, 6. června 2024 10:15

Za jak dlouho shoří procesor (výsledky)

18.2.2009 23:47 | Přečteno: 1883× | Linux

Tak jak jsem psal v předchozím zápisku, nechal jsem běžet procesor s vypnutým ventilátorem.
http://www.abclinuxu.cz/blog/johny/2009/2/za-jak-dlouho-shori-procesor

Výsledek je takový, že teplota jednoho z jader po třiceti minutách dosáhla 85°C. Tak. Takže správná možnost byla č. 1. Je to méně radostný výsledek než jsem osobně odhadoval a na tohle bych si nevsadil. Nicméně …

Nedalo mi to a nechal jsem to ještě běžet. Ve čtyřicáté minutě to vylezlo na 87°C a dál už to nestoupalo. Přesněji řečeno, stav čtyř čidel na procesoru byl
72 87 74 75

Dále bych měl zmínit, že jsem nakonec nepoužil ondemand governor. Místo toho jsem zvyšoval a snižoval frekvenci přímo v testovacím skriptu. Udělal jsem to kvůli tomu, že se v předchozí diskusi objevil názor, že procesor začne při přehřívání zpomalovat. No a při ondemand governoru jde rychlost velmi špatně měřit, protože frekvence skáče těžko předpovídatelně. Buď jak buď, procesor nezpomaloval.

Co se týče odhadů, tak velmi dobré tipy měli Jiří "Geo" Lužický, Jan Drábek, David Watzke a M@trixX (pořadí nestanovuju). Až budete chtít poradit s chlazením, ptejte se jich :-)

Jo a ještě něco: u procesoru jsem zatěžoval jen jedno jádro.

       

Hodnocení: 57 %

        špatnédobré        

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

Komentáře

Nástroje: Začni sledovat (0) ?Zašle upozornění na váš email při vložení nového komentáře. , Tisk

Vložit další komentář

Grunt avatar 18.2.2009 23:57 Grunt | skóre: 23 | blog: Expresivní zabručení | Lanžhot
Rozbalit Rozbalit vše Re: Za jak dlouho shoří procesor (výsledky)
Odpovědět | Sbalit | Link | Blokovat | Admin

Nezačne se zpomalovat, ale vkládat se do něj prázdné cykly. Viz. /proc/acpi/processor/CPU0/throttling.

Na co 64-bitů když to jde i s jedním? | 80.78.148.5 | Hack (for) free or Die Hard!
19.2.2009 00:44 Kvakor
Rozbalit Rozbalit vše Re: Za jak dlouho shoří procesor (výsledky)
Ono to jde udelat i rucne - jedno z coooling_devices v "thermal" zarizenich je i procesor, ma tam dva soubory curr_state a max_state (a type, kde musi byt napsano processor), do prvniho jde zapisovat a nastavovat tim throtting, druhe ukazuje maximum.

Na notebooku mi to funguje perfektne (maximalni zpomaleni je opravdu znat), na desktopu mi to ale zlobi (napr. ukazuje to 93% namisto 100%, i kdyz procesor "nethrottluje", temer urcite za to muze blbe ACPI). Pokud to uchodite, je to perfektni na testovani zavyslosti aplikace na rychlosti procesoru.

BTW: Priste si dopredu prectu dokumentaci, maximani teplota je opravdu brana jako maximalni teplota heatspreaderu (logicky - aby to mohlo merit cidlem). Proto jadro mohlo vylez nad 85 stupnu, ale zadna z tech zbylych teplot 75 neprekrocila. Snad je nekde popsano, ktere cislo co znamena, jadro je urcite to druhe.
Grunt avatar 19.2.2009 11:40 Grunt | skóre: 23 | blog: Expresivní zabručení | Lanžhot
Rozbalit Rozbalit vše Re: Za jak dlouho shoří procesor (výsledky)
Ono to jde udelat i rucne - jedno z coooling_devices v "thermal" zarizenich je i procesor, ma tam dva soubory curr_state a max_state

# cat throttling
state count: 8
active state: T0
state available: T0 to T7
states:
*T0: 100%
T1: 87%
T2: 75%
T3: 62%
T4: 50%
T5: 37%
T6: 25%
T7: 12%
# mplayer -ac null -vo null -benchmark /home/petrvlasic/Videa/The.Matrix.1999.1080p.HDDVD.x264-ESiR.mkv -endpos 20

BENCHMARKs: VC: 17.007s VO: 0.002s A: 0.000s Sys: 0.147s = 17.157s
BENCHMARK%: VC: 99.1303% VO: 0.0103% A: 0.0000% Sys: 0.8594% = 100.0000%

# echo T4 > throttling
cat throttling
state count: 8
active state: T4
state available: T0 to T7
states:
T0: 100%
T1: 87%
T2: 75%
T3: 62%
*T4: 50%
T5: 37%
T6: 25%
T7: 12%

# mplayer -ac null -vo null -benchmark /home/petrvlasic/Videa/The.Matrix.1999.1080p.HDDVD.x264-ESiR.mkv -endpos 20

BENCHMARKs: VC: 34.816s VO: 0.004s A: 0.000s Sys: 0.264s = 35.083s
BENCHMARK%: VC: 99.2375% VO: 0.0109% A: 0.0000% Sys: 0.7516% = 100.0000%

 

Na co 64-bitů když to jde i s jedním? | 80.78.148.5 | Hack (for) free or Die Hard!
AltOS avatar 19.2.2009 00:03 AltOS | Jizak
Rozbalit Rozbalit vše Re: Za jak dlouho shoří procesor (výsledky)
Odpovědět | Sbalit | Link | Blokovat | Admin
Udělal jsem to kvůli tomu, že se v předchozí diskusi objevil názor, že procesor začne při přehřívání zpomalovat.

A ja si taky udelam test bez rozkliknuti Wikipedie:

-Byla zrovna tohle poznamka Kvakora, ktery vzdy uzasne vse technicky a do mrte vysvetli (btw. jedny z nejlepsich postu)? ;-)
19.2.2009 04:36 slush | skóre: 9 | blog: slushuv_koutek
Rozbalit Rozbalit vše Re: Za jak dlouho shoří procesor (výsledky)
Odpovědět | Sbalit | Link | Blokovat | Admin

Tak já jsem naprosto nezávisle včera prováděl podobné testy s VIA EPIA M10000, jádro Nehemiah. Ve skrytu duše jsem doufal, že to poběží i bez zapnutého ventilátorku. Výsledek? Po cca 10 minutách běhu v plném zatížení ("$ openssl speed") teplota jádra vystoupala na 140°C (!!!) a následně se počítač restartoval :-).

Ostatně - nevíte někdo, jak snižovat _voltáž_ procesoru? Frekvenci umím, ale potřeboval bych tomu snížit napětí a ta verze biosu co mám to neumí :( ačkoliv CPU ano...

 

DjAARA avatar 19.2.2009 08:03 DjAARA | skóre: 32 | Praha|Náklo|Olomouc
Rozbalit Rozbalit vše Re: Za jak dlouho shoří procesor (výsledky)
Něco umí patche z projektu linux-phc, ale teď si nejsem jist jaké procesory podporuje (používal jsem u Pentium-M).

Založit nové vláknoNahoru

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.